When /etc/ld.so.cache is writeable by user running bitbake then it creates invalid cache
(in my case libstdc++.so cannot be found after building zlib(-native) and I have to call
touch */libstdc++.so && /sbin/ldconfig to fix it.
So remove ldconfig call from make install-libs
Upstream-Status: Inappropriate [disable feature]
